Not So ‘Last’ Splash: The Breeders’ Landmark Album Gets Reissued with Two Unheard Tracks

The Breeders’ Last Splash – one of the most treasured albums of the ’90s alternative rock explosion – will be newly reissued this fall with a small but intriguing selection of bonus material. The 1993 album was given the deluxe treatment for its 20th anniversary in 2013 – but, it turns out, the original analog tapes could not be located to create that set. In the decade since, they’ve been successfully located, and in addition to newly-remastered favorites like “Cannonball” and “Divine Hammer” on the new reissue, a pair of unearthed outtakes…
